#
Junjie
4 天以前 b8420577c6c8def9de647be55b330e1b51fc0db0
#
4个文件已修改
46 ■■■■■ 已修改文件
src/main/java/com/zy/system/controller/LicenseCreatorController.java 7 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/main/webapp/static/js/config/config.js 17 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/main/webapp/views/config/config.html 1 ●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/main/webapp/views/login.html 21 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/main/java/com/zy/system/controller/LicenseCreatorController.java
@@ -23,6 +23,8 @@
@RequestMapping("/license")
public class LicenseCreatorController {
    @Value("${license.subject}")
    private String licenseSubject;
    @Value("${license.licensePath}")
    private String licensePath;
    @Autowired
@@ -102,4 +104,9 @@
        return R.ok();
    }
    @RequestMapping(value = "/getProjectName")
    public R getProjectName() {
        return R.ok(licenseSubject);
    }
}
src/main/webapp/static/js/config/config.js
@@ -280,6 +280,23 @@
                    });
                });
                break;
            case 'projectName':
                $.ajax({
                    url: baseUrl + "/license/getProjectName",
                    headers: {'token': localStorage.getItem('token')},
                    method: 'GET',
                    success: function (res) {
                        if (res.code === 200){
                            layer.alert(res.msg);
                        } else {
                            layer.msg(res.msg)
                        }
                    },
                    error: function () {
                        layer.msg('获取项目名称失败');
                    }
                });
                break;
        }
    });
src/main/webapp/views/config/config.html
@@ -35,6 +35,7 @@
        <button class="layui-btn layui-btn-sm" id="btn-delete" lay-event="deleteData">删除</button>
        <button class="layui-btn layui-btn-primary layui-btn-sm" id="btn-export" lay-event="exportData">导出</button>
        <button class="layui-btn layui-btn-warm layui-btn-sm" id="btn-refresh-cache" lay-event="refreshCache">刷新缓存</button>
        <button class="layui-btn layui-btn-normal layui-btn-sm" id="btn-project-name" lay-event="projectName">获取项目名称</button>
        <button class="layui-btn layui-btn-normal layui-btn-sm" id="btn-server-info" lay-event="serverInfo">获取系统配置</button>
        <button class="layui-btn layui-btn-normal layui-btn-sm" id="btn-activate" lay-event="activate">一键激活</button>
    </div>
src/main/webapp/views/login.html
@@ -89,6 +89,7 @@
    <header>
        <h2 id="login-title" style="cursor: pointer; user-select: none;">WCS系统V3.0</h2>
        <div id="system-btns" style="display: none; margin-bottom: 20px;">
            <button class="layui-btn layui-btn-normal layui-btn-sm" id="btn-project-name">获取项目名称</button>
            <button class="layui-btn layui-btn-normal layui-btn-sm" id="btn-server-info">获取系统配置</button>
            <button class="layui-btn layui-btn-normal layui-btn-sm" id="btn-activate">一键激活</button>
        </div>
@@ -270,6 +271,26 @@
            return false;
        });
        // 获取项目名称
        $('#btn-project-name').click(function() {
            $.ajax({
                url: baseUrl + "/license/getProjectName",
                headers: {'token': localStorage.getItem('token')},
                method: 'GET',
                success: function (res) {
                    if (res.code === 200){
                        layer.alert(res.msg);
                    } else {
                        layer.msg(res.msg)
                    }
                },
                error: function () {
                    layer.msg('获取项目名称失败');
                }
            });
            return false;
        });
        form.on('submit(login)', function (data) {
            var mobile = $("#mobile").val();
            if (mobile === "") {